Transaction ac60770277eb5a36d247379e0f046e313ea7624a426c7bef0496ee015072df9b
1 Input
1 Output
-
ac60770277eb5a36d247379e0f046e313ea7624a426c7bef0496ee015072df9b:0
- value
- 629293
- script pubkey
- OP_0 OP_PUSHBYTES_32 e06eb809892e815cd7cc5ff12095688d13b8717693df175206cbb8daf54c1d8b
- address
- bc1quphtszvf96q4e47vtlcjp9tg35fmsutkj003w5sxewud4a2vrk9slfjzg6